Roanoke Island is in North Carolina, only in the 16th century was the area known as Virginia. Animals that inhabited Roanoke Island in 16th century included rabbits, deer, probably wild boar, and many kinds of birds. The surrounding waters were also a plentiful source of fish and shellfish.

The first colony in Virginia was Roanoke Island?

No. Roanoke Island, the site of the colony, is one of North Carolina's barrier islands. Jamestown is Virginia's first settlement.

Was New Hampshire the first colony in America?

No the Lost Colony of Roanoke Virginia was the first British Colony in the New World.ANSWER:The Lost Colony known as Roanoke, was an island that was off of the coast of what is now North Carolina. The founder, Sir Walter Raleigh, was granted the entire seacoast north of Spanish Florida, by Queen Elizabeth I.Raleigh, named the region Virginia. But, although the entire land region was named Virginia, Roanoke Island, was not within the territory that would later be known as the colony or the state of Virginia.


Where do you travel to visit Roanoke island today?

To visit Roanoke Island today, you would need to travel to the state of North Carolina in the United States. Roanoke Island is located in Dare County, part of the Outer Banks region. You can reach Roanoke Island by car, as it is connected to the mainland by bridges. The closest major airport is Norfolk International Airport (ORF) in Virginia, and from there, you can drive to Roanoke Island. The island is known for its historical significance, including the Roanoke Colony, as well as attractions like the Lost Colony outdoor drama and the Elizabethan Gardens.

What was written in Roanoke?

The word "Croatoan" was found carved into a post at the Roanoke colony, suggesting that the settlers may have relocated to Croatoan Island, now known as Hatteras Island. The fate of the Roanoke colony remains a mystery.


Why was Roanoke island important?

Roanoke Island in North Carolina is known for being the site of the first English settlement in the New World. The settlement, known as the "Lost Colony," mysteriously disappeared in the late 16th century. This event has captivated historians and archaeologists, making Roanoke Island important in American history and folklore.


What is the common name for mertensia virginica have?

Mertensia Virginica is species of plant that is known by many different names. It is most commonly known as Virginia Bluebell. Apart from that, it is also known as Virginia Cowslip, Lungwort Oysterleaf and Roanoke Bells.
